No problem! The thing that stood out to me was calling dimensions different universes. That does make sense, but personally I view it as alternate planes of existence. Like we see the Mirror Dimension as another plane on the timeline. The same goes for anything else in the dimension category. Another example is that I see the Ancestral Plane (Wakandan afterlife) as tethered to this universe/timeline (those 2 are interchangeable for the most part) because the people who died existed in the plane of reality. For the most part, their bodies remain in the physical dimension, but extensions of them are sent to the Ancestral Plane. For Kun Lun, Ta Lo, and the Noor Dimension, those are different physical dimensions attached to the same universe/timeline, that also exist physically rather than an afterlife. Usually normal people can access them (if they know how), like Kun Lun and Ta Lo, but the Noor has different rules.

Basically dimensions are different planes in a universe/timeline, with each universe/timeline having their own copy like you said. Some dimensions can be accessed physically, while others are accessed differently like an afterlife. The Quantum Realm is kind of shared with all other universes/timelines like you said.
